Select the equation that represents a line with a slope of 2 and that contains the point (1, -5).
kondor19780726 [428]

To get the equation of a line, you can use the following:

y - y1 = m (x - x1)

Where:

  • m is the slope (2)
  • y1 is the y coordinate of a point  (1, -5)
  • x1 is the x coordinate of the same point (1, -5)

Just substitute in the values:

y - y1 = m (x - x1)

y - (-5) = 2(x - 1)             <em>(  - - 5 = + 5 )</em>

y + 5 = 2(x - 1)

_________________________

Answer:

B. y + 5 = 2(x - 1)

Maggie made 3kg of fudge. She and her friends ate some and now there are 1 3/4 kg left. How many kg of fudge did maggie and her
Alex777 [14]

Answer:

1 1/4 kg

Step-by-step explanation:

Maggie made 3kg of fudge. She and her friends ate some and now there are 1 3/4 kg left. How many kg of fudge did maggie and her friends eat?

The kg of fudge thay maggie and her friends ate is calculated as:

Initial kg of fudge - kg of fudge left

= 3 kg - 1 3/4 kg

3/1 kg - 7/4 kg

Lowest common denominator = 4

= 12 - 7/4 kg

= 5/4 kg

= 1 1/4 kg
